One of my favorites is Rice Krispie Chicken.
1. Dip our chicken breasts or tenders into egg and then roll in Rice Krispies Cereal (or corn flakes).
2. Put on a pan.
3. Bake for 25-30 minutes until the chicken is cooked through.
You can also add some seasoning to the rice krispies before you coat the chicken to add some flavor.

I stole this one from another MFPer and have made it twice this week.
I stuff a chicken breast with spinach and goat cheese and then season the chicken with whatever sounds delicious (i.e. garlic powder, Ms. Dash, etc)
Either cut a pocket in the chicken or pound it thin and then role or fold it over. Use about a 1/4 oz of goat cheese per breast and 1/2 to a Cup of raw spinach. Use a toothpick to hold the chicken together and then bake in the over for about 20ish minutes

My Current Favorite:
Ingredients
1 tablespoon dried parsley, divided
1 tablespoon dried basil, divided
4 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
4 cloves garlic, thinly sliced
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
2 tomatoes, sliced
Directions
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Coat a 9x13 inch baking dish with cooking spray.
Sprinkle 1 teaspoon parsley and 1 teaspoon basil evenly over the bottom of the baking dish. Arrange chicken breast halves in the dish, and sprinkle evenly with garlic slices. In a small bowl, mix the remaining 2 teaspoons parsley, remaining 2 teaspoons basil, salt, and red pepper; sprinkle over the chicken. Top with tomato slices.
Bake covered in the preheated oven 25 minutes. Remove cover, and continue baking 15 minutes, or until chicken juices run clear.0 -
I took a package (1 lb.) "Skinny Chicken" (not sure of the brand but Weis carries it - it is just thin sliced and it is really trimmed of the fat well), I already had jasmine rice (1 cup) left over from a previous meal, and I added raw baby spinach (2 cups) and laughing cow garlic and herb wedges (4) and about 1/4 cup Silk PureAlmond Unsweetened.
Mix rice, spinach, laughing cow wedges and milk (you can substitute any liquid you prefer) in a bowl. Rinse chicken and lay flat. Divide the mixture between as many scallopini fillets as you have and then roll up! Bake in the oven at 350°F for about 25-35 minutes. Check the temp of the chicken without hitting the stuffing.

Chicken and Sweet Potato Casserole
1 chicken breast, cut into bite sized pieces
1/2 Sweet potato, cut into bite sized pieces
1/2 Onion
Handful Mushrooms
Handful Cherry Tomatoes
1tbsp flour
Chicken stock to cover
Quickly fry the onion, add to a casserole dish.
Brown the chicken then mix in the flour. Add to the casserole dish.
Slice and half the tomatoes and add to the casserole dish. Cover with Chicken Stock.
Cook in the overn for 30mins and 200c.0 -

Take a casserole dish, put a bunch of veg in the bottom - kale is good, but for ease, I also like a combo of broccoli/cauliflower and bell pepper strips (I use bags of frozen veg). Add chicken breasts (I use the tenderloins) on top, then season (lemon pepper, garlic, or whatever suits your fancy). Cover and bake for about 30 min (350*), then add some cheese (feta, swiss, parm, cheddar - again - whatever suits your fancy) and put back in the oven to melt. Dorrito Ranch Chicken
2 Servings | 195 Calories
2 Bags (snack size) Nacho Cheese Dorritos
1 pkt Ranch Dressing Dip Mix
1 Egg
2 Boneless Skinless Chicken Breasts
Preheat oven to 375° F. Pound chicken breasts to 1/4" thickness. In a shallow bowl, whisk egg with a little bit of water. Empty the contents of the ranch dressing dip mix into another shallow bowl. Crush dorritos in a bag with a rolling pin or heavy can or use a food processor. Place the dorritos in another shallow bowl. Coat each chicken piece in the ranch dip mix, then egg, then dorritos. Place on a greased baking sheet and cook for 12-15 minutes or until cooked through.

I have one...but it's not for the oven, but the crock pot. Takes 5 minutes to prep and set it and forget it!
Ingredients:
Chicken Breasts - how many ever you want
Jar of your favorite salsa (I experiment with different flavors)
Jasmine Rice
Put chicken breasts in crock pot...dump jar of salsa over. Cook in crock pot 4-6 hours on high or 6-8 hours on low.
At meal time, prepare Jasmine rice as directed on package. Serve chicken over rice.

ohhhhhhh, here is the most easy and delic chicken recipe ever. Got it from a friend but modified it to be healthy.
3-4 lbs chicken breast
2 cans white beans drained and rinsed
1pt cherry tomatoes
1/4-1/5 cup white wine
salt, pepper, and garlic, to your tasting.
a few rosemary sprigs and a sprinkle of thyme (really I there isn't an amount, just go with what you like)
Place beans in a glass baking dish, add chicken on top, add wine, tomatoes then spices and cook at 350 until juices run clear. I think it took about 30 min last time I made it.
